Ingredients You’ll Need

Here’s what you’ll want on the counter:

  • 2 flatbreads or naan (store-bought or homemade)
  • 1 cup cooked shredded chicken (rotisserie works best)
  • ½ cup BBQ sauce (plus extra for drizzling)
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ella
  • ½ cup shredded sharp cheddar
  • ¼ cup thinly sliced red onion
  • 2 tbsp chopped fresh cilantro or parsley
  • 1 tbsp olive oil or garlic butter (optional, for brushing)

Optional toppings (aka the fun extras)

  • Pickled jalapeños
  • Bacon bits
  • Crispy fried onions

How to Make BBQ Chicken Flatbread

1) Preheat the oven

Set your oven to 425°F (220°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or foil. Future-you will be grateful.

2) Sauce the chicken

In a bowl, mix the shredded chicken with ½ cup BBQ sauce until it’s evenly coated.
You want “saucy,” not “swimming,” so the flatbread doesn’t get soggy.

3) Prep the flatbreads

Place your flatbreads on the baking sheet. Brush lightly with olive oil or garlic butter if you want a crispier base and extra flavor. (Highly recommend if you have 30 seconds.)

4) Add a BBQ base layer (optional but delicious)

Spread a thin layer of BBQ sauce over each flatbread. This adds more flavor and gives that “pizza shop” vibe.

5) Assemble like a pro

  • Sprinkle on half the mozzarella and cheddar first.
    (This helps “glue” everything down so toppings don’t slide around.)
  • Add the BBQ chicken, then red onion, then the remaining cheese.

6) Bake

Bake for 10–12 minutes, until the edges are golden and the cheese is melted and bubbly.

7) Finish + garnish

Sprinkle with cilantro or parsley. Add jalapeños, bacon bits, crispy onions, or an extra drizzle of BBQ sauce if your heart says yes (and mine definitely does).

8) Slice and serve

Slice immediately while it’s hot and melty.

My Best Tips (So It Turns Out Perfect Every Time)

  • Use rotisserie chicken: It’s already tender and flavorful, and it saves so much time.
  • Don’t overload the flatbread: Too many toppings can make the center soft. Keep it balanced.
  • Want it extra crispy? Bake the flatbreads for 2 minutes before topping them. Then add toppings and bake again. That’s a little trick that feels like magic.
  • If the sauce feels thick: Add a tiny splash of water to loosen it before mixing with chicken. (If it’s thick, it’s not “wrong,” it’s just extra comfort waiting to happen.)
  • Cheese combo matters: Mozzarella = melt. Cheddar = flavor. Together = happiness.

Easy Variations for Real-Life Appetites

Because every household has… preferences.

  • Spicy BBQ Chicken Flatbread: Add pickled jalapeños and a drizzle of hot honey (if you’re feeling bold).
  • BBQ Chicken Bacon Flatbread: Bacon bits + crispy fried onions = “game day MVP.”
  • Veggie-friendly twist: Swap chicken for roasted cauliflower or black beans and keep everything else the same.
  • Kid-friendly: Skip the onions, use mild BBQ sauce, and let them add cheese like tiny pizza chefs.

FAQs About BBQ Chicken Flatbread

Can I use homemade flatbread instead of store-bought?

Absolutely. BBQ Chicken Flatbread works with homemade flatbread, naan, pita, or even tortillas (though tortillas will be crispier and thinner).

What’s the best way to store leftovers?

Store slices in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days. Reheat in the oven or air fryer for the best texture.

How do I reheat it so it stays crispy?

Oven at 375°F for about 6–8 minutes, or air fryer at 350°F for 3–5 minutes. Microwave works in a pinch, but it’ll soften the crust.

Can I make it ahead of time?

You can prep the chicken in BBQ sauce and slice the onions ahead. When you’re ready, assemble and bake. Fresh-baked tastes best.

Can I swap the cheeses?

Yes! Monterey Jack, provolone, or a “Mexican blend” all work. Keep at least one melty cheese for that stretchy bite.
